Prep Time: 5 Minutes Cook Time: 15 Minutes |
Ready In: 20 Minutes Servings: 1 |
|
This is just a template, really-you can use any kind of bread/cheese/veggie combo that you like. I made this and it was delightful-the bottom of the bread was crusty and the part touching the vegetables was moist-YUM! Out-of-this world with a bowl of soup. Ingredients:
1 1/2 ounces approx. slice multi-grain bread |
2 ounces mozzarella cheese, sliced |
1/3 cup portabella mushroom, sliced |
1 small fresh tomato, sliced |
2 slices red onions |
1/2 teaspoon basil |
salt and pepper |
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 375. 2. Lay the piece of bread on a cookie sheet or other pan. 3. Arrange vegetables in layers on the bread. Sprinkle with herbs and lay cheese on top. 4. Place in oven and bake 12-15 minutes, or until cheese is melted and bubbly. 5. Enjoy your hot sandwich. |
